What is Machine Learning?
Machine Learning is a branch of artificial intelligence that focuses on developing algorithms and models allowing computers to learn from data and make predictions or decisions without explicit programming.
Is prior programming experience required for the Introduction to Machine Learning course?
While a background in programming is beneficial, the course assumes a basic understanding of Python gained through the prerequisite CS1200. The focus is on introducing machine learning concepts.
What programming language is used in the Introduction to Machine Learning course?
The course primarily utilizes Python for implementing machine learning algorithms due to its simplicity, extensive libraries, and widespread use in the field.
